Palm tree roots grow in the top 36 inches of topsoil where it is easy to access nutrients and … Ver mais The root system of palm trees is quite different from many other trees that grow tall. Palms do not develop a taproot; instead, roots emerge from the root initiation zone and spread horizontally around the tree within … Ver mais Palm tree roots grow as deep as 36 inches within the topsoil area with a horizontal growth pattern. The roots remain narrow and maintain a shallow depth even as they elongate. Web7 de out. de 2024 · Depth. Palm tree roots spread out horizontally in thin strands instead of growing directly downwards like regular tree roots. This means that the roots of a palm remain in the uppermost 3 feet of soil, while true tree roots will typically extend to depths of up to 10 feet in the ground.
